Unit Definitions

What is Exabit ?

An Exabit (Eb or Ebit) is a decimal unit of measurement for digital information transfer rate. It is equal to 1,000,000,000,000,000,000 (one quintillion) bits. It is used to measure the speed of extremely high-speed data transfer over communication networks, such as high-speed internet backbones and advanced computer networks.

What is Kilobyte ?

A Kilobyte (kB) is a decimal unit of digital information that is equal to 1000 bytes (or 8,000 bits) and commonly used to express the size of a file or the amount of memory used by a program. It is also used to express data transfer speeds and in the context of data storage and memory, the binary-based unit of kibibyte (KiB) is used instead.
